When The Going Gets Tough…..

After a publicly ridiculed pathetic week that saw President Obama in the receiving end of so many barbs from left and right, here is the Commander In Chief on his ‘road tripped’ A saying from my homeland India comes to mine: “A tiger crouches low not in fear but to ┬ápounce’.